Executive Summary

Mighty Party has suffered severe reputation damage due to a major game redesign that abandoned its original stick-figure aesthetic, replaced it with AI-generated characters, and implemented aggressive monetization. Users report widespread crashes, pay-to-win mechanics, fraudulent charges, and a complete disconnect between advertising and actual gameplay, resulting in overwhelming 1-star reviews from long-time players feeling betrayed.
